			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>Meditation is often neglected by Christians. As Christians, we pray and we praise. We speak to God and we may sometimes even listen for His words. We read the Bible and we talk with others about its meaning. But how often do we simply <em>meditate</em> on God, His goodness, and His word? How often do we spend a quiet time alone in God’s presence with no purpose in mind &#8211; simply to ponder and reflect?</p>
<p>Perhaps one of the reasons some believers shy away from the exercise of meditating is because of the perverted ways in which false religions use this as a medium.</p>
<p>Unger explains, &#8220;Meditation is a duty that ought to be attended to by all who wish well to their spiritual interests. It should be deliberate, close, and continuous. The subjects that ought more especially to engage the Christian mind are: the works of creation; the perfections of God; the character, office, and work of Christ; the office and operations of the Holy Spirit; the dispensations of Providence; the precepts and promises of God&#8217;s words; the value, powers, and immortality of the soul; the depravity of our nature, and the grace of God in our salvation.&#8221;</p>
<p>Psalm 77 is a chapter on meditation.  Asaph cries out to God, but his soul found no comfort.  Have you ever felt like that?  This Psalm begins to describe meditation with the use of words such as:</p>
<ul type="DISC">
<li>I <span style="text-decoration: underline;">sought</span> the Lord: my sore ran in the night (verse 2)</li>
<li>I <span style="text-decoration: underline;">remembered</span> God (verse 3)</li>
<li>I have <span style="text-decoration: underline;">considered</span> the days of old (verse 5)</li>
<li>I call to <span style="text-decoration: underline;">remembrance</span> my song in the night (verse 5)</li>
<li>I <span style="text-decoration: underline;">commune</span> with mine own heart (verse 5)</li>
<li>My spirit made diligent <span style="text-decoration: underline;">search</span><span style="text-decoration: underline;"> – (verse 5)</span></li>
<li>I will <span style="text-decoration: underline;">remember</span> (verse 10)</li>
<li>I will <span style="text-decoration: underline;">remember</span> the works of the LORD (verse 11)</li>
<li>I will <span style="text-decoration: underline;">remember</span> thy wonders of old (verse 11)</li>
<li>I will <span style="text-decoration: underline;">meditate</span> also of all thy work – (verse 12)</li>
</ul>
<p>How often do we just go through the motions and then wonder why we have no emotion concerning God or the things of God?  The missing link is found with our heart.  God reminds us to give Him our heart, both in the Old and New Testaments.  Until He gets our hearts, our actions will never change.</p>
<p>The psalmist understands that what had really changed was his attitude. So he will force himself to remember all of God’s past blessings. Meditation is a spiritual discipline. There are times when we must discipline ourselves to meditate upon God. Asaph admits it is his own grief that has produced the despair in his heart. He has been practicing wrong thinking patterns. So he calls upon himself to meditate on the deeds of the Lord and God’s wonders of old. He understands that as he meditates on these things, those awful feelings will diminish. So he disciplines himself to meditate.</p>
<p>There are times when we must force ourselves to do things that we know are good for us. We can usually find time to read the Bible and to spend time in prayer each day. But do we make time to meditate on God? 			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p><span style="font-family: Times New Roman; font-size: small;">II Kings 5:  15-27</span></p>
<p>The natural inclination and deeds of the old nature are nowhere more cleverly disguised than in Christian service. Just because someone is actively serving the Lord, or at least outwardly appearing to do so, does not mean that God is pleased. Often we do not realize that selfish interests are involved, and this is what makes fleshly service so deceptive. This account of Gehazi’s trickery is helpful in evaluating our old service to see whether or not our interest, or God&#8217;s interest, is really at the heart of our labors.</p>
<p>Gehazi was a servant to Elisha (v. 20), who was the servant of God. The two held different stations, but both were equally responsible for being servants of God. Being around godliness or a godly man is not enough. There is always personal accountability to our Heavenly Father for a godly, dedicated walk. It was not enough that Gehazi was identified with a godly man like Elisha; Gehazi needed to be godly himself. We cannot rest on someone else&#8217;s laurels.</p>
<p>Gehazi saw Naaman as an income producing statistic rather than a sinner saved by grace (v. 20). Elisha, on the other hand, was concerned for the new converts spiritual well-being (v. 19). How do we view potential “converts?” As more income to meet the budget? If so, then we have a lot in common with Gehazi. What will it take to get us to compromise our message in order to keep more Naaman’s in the congregation? Is our honest desire spiritual growth or carnal gain?</p>
<p>Pious talk is often an attempt to cover an underlying deception of the heart &#8211; in this case an out right lie (v. 22). It is terribly tempting to talk about all we do for the Lord or how tirelessly and selflessly we serve and the Lord&#8217;s vineyard; but mere talk is a dead giveaway for a listless spirit within. Yes, Gehazi prospers for the moment (v. 23); but another ally is needed and so on, and so on, as the ditch defense (v. 25). The sin of selfishness in the end bears bitter and lasting fruit (vv. 26-27).</p>
<p>The preoccupation of Gehazi with the things which would seemingly bring gratification to the flesh pointed to the inner spirit of covetousness &#8211; the fountainhead of evil. Beware of this plague! Follow after the right things! Blessings are assured now, and reward later. Flee selfishness; follow after godliness! Which of the two are we living in our lives of Christian service?</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>Good  Morning!  Are you ready for the work week, or did you already complain  in your heart (or out loud) that it is time to go back to work?</p>
<p>Thus  far, in the first selection on murmuring, we have discussed how the  Spirit leads us in dealing with complaining and its negative influences  on our lives. Through faith we can use the positive plan, God promised  us, to deal with dissention among our fellow brothers.  We also  looked at how God intends us to lead others who engage in murmuring.  The second selection showed us that we need consultation and leading  from God to overcome Satan and his strategies.  The Lord leads  us to what we shall and shall not do, according to His will.  In  this third and final selection, we will complete the remaining Spirit-led  requirements, leaving us with a better understanding of what He would  have us do when encountered with murmuring, whether it is from others  or within ourselves.</p>
<p>Let  us begin with the fourth requirement from God; &#8220;Thou shall not focus  on the murmurers.&#8221;  As we continue to look at the Israelites in the  wilderness, God states in Exodus 16:6, &#8220;&#8230;You shall know that the  Lord hath brought you out from the land of Egypt.&#8221;  Here, Moses and  Aaron could have scorned against the Jews, however they would have been  taking on the Israelites&#8217; negative characteristics.   Leaders often  become prey to the very issues that irritate them.  They start  complaining about the complainers.  Moses never complained about  the Jews, despite their continued grumbling.  Often times, we complain  and lose out on the blessings, contentment, and peace, which God intends  for us.</p>
<p>Next,  we are instructed that, &#8220;Thou shall talk truth to the murmurers.&#8221;   In Exodus 16:7-8, the scripture states, &#8220;&#8230;then you shall see the  glory of the Lord.&#8221;  This was a positive statement about the future.   Sometimes there is pressure to compromise the truth, due to the consequences,  but we&#8217;ll never be good leaders if we fail to tell complainers the  truth.  Instruction six says, &#8220;Thou shall not bear the murmurers  alone.&#8221;  Exodus 16:9 states, &#8220;&#8230;Come near before the Lord.&#8221;   Moses used Aaron to speak to the congregation.  They were not only  brothers, but a team.  Aaron challenged the Jews to come near before  the Lord, &#8220;&#8230;for He hath heard your murmurings.&#8221;  If we are dissatisfied,  hungry, or hurt, we are to come near before the Lord.  This is  where you can get real, lasting help.</p>
<p>We  also see that, &#8220;Thou shall not point people to yourself.&#8221;   In Exodus 16:10, the Bible says, &#8220;&#8230;They looked toward the wilderness,  and the glory of the Lord appeared in the cloud.&#8221;  Moses told  Aaron, &#8220;We are not their saviors.&#8221;  The ego drives people to  look to others; however the Spirit always directs people to look towards  the Lord and not draw the focus on themselves.  You&#8217;ll never  be able to live up to the performance standard of God.</p>
<p>Finally,  we see, &#8220;Thou shall persevere until death.&#8221;  Dealing with those  who complain, whether it is in ministry, family, or business, ranks  high on the list of why leaders quit.  For instance, statements  are uttered like, &#8220;I&#8217;ve had it; I&#8217;m not putting up with this anymore!&#8221;   This was not an option for Moses.  Our success is not based on  how many people we change from being negative, to being content.   If you take that as the standard, even Moses was a flop.  A leader  is not here for the followers, but for Him.</p>
<p>In  conclusion, throughout these selections on murmuring, we&#8217;ve seen how  faith must be used to combat murmuring, both among others and within  ourselves and how good leadership is a reliance on God.  Our success  is measured by our willingness to remain faithful to the call of God,  with a good spirit, regardless of the situation.  Every leader  will be criticized.  God called us here to persevere.  It&#8217;s  inevitable that people will perpetually murmur.  Get over it and  move on.  Love God, serve the Lord, persevere, and enjoy a wonderful  week!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>II Kings 5:  1-14</p>
<p>Whatever is  not of faith is sin; and faith is integrally linked to recognition of,  and conformity to, the Word of Truth. Are we walking by faith, allowing  the Word to lighten each step of our pilgrim pathway; or by sight,  trusting  the frailty of the flesh and the foolishness of self? Are we seeking  to please ourselves or our Lord? Elisha and Gehazi illustrate these  two different options left to every servant of God. Today, we look at  Elisha; and in two weeks, we will look at Gehazi.</p>
<p>He was not  well known or highly regarded by the dignitaries (vv. 5-6), but  certainly  was known as God’s man by a “little maid” (vv. 2-3). A faithful  servant of the Lord today is not out to please men or impress the  religious  masses; his desired recognition is among those who are themselves  seeking  to walk according to Truth &#8211; God&#8217;s faithful remnant.</p>
<p>God&#8217;s power  and glory (v. 8), not Naaman’s honor or self-aggrandizement (vv9-12),  was Elisha’s concern. He wanted all to know that there was, in fact,  a God in Israel; and that there was still a prophet of God who stood  uncompromisingly as his servant. Elisha’s desire was to honor his  Lord, not bring attention to self by trying to dazzle Naaman and his  cohorts with a sensationalized or colorful ministry. Unpretentious,  humble service is the crowning mark of the selfless servant.</p>
<p>Elisha was  also careful as to how his ministry was perceived by others; he refused  their gifts (vv. 15-16). A clear testimony, honoring to God and honest  before men, was far more important than personal gain. Nor did he seek  self-vindication when he was misrepresented by Gehazi before Naaman  (v. 22). God&#8217;s judgment, not his own wrath, was pronounced by Elisha.  God will set things straight and administer justice in the end (vv.  25-27). Until God finally sets things straight, we are to obey our  Master&#8217;s  commandments whether the immediate consequences might be favorable or  not.</p>
<p>Our motivation  for ministry must be pure and selfless, too. We must constantly guard  against the temptation to trim the message or let down the Biblical  parameters for faithful ministry in an effort to enhance our image or  broaden our fellowship. God&#8217;s glory is the issue here, not our  popularity.  If we are identified with Truth in every way possible, then we will  necessarily be out of step with this current evil age. God is seeking  workers today who are willing to bear his reproach. Let’s all be  selfless  servants!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p></p><p>No matter who you are, whether you are  saved  or unsaved, life is difficult.  If you are unsaved, your life is  difficult because you do not have the Lord Jesus Christ in your life.   If you are saved, your life is difficult because you do have the Lord  Jesus Christ in your life.  If you got saved thinking your life  would not be difficult any more, you were wrong.  Whether you are  saved or unsaved, life is difficult and full of trouble.  Now,  for the unsaved, there is no hope.  At the end of the road is Hell—a  lake of fire forever and ever.  For the saved, we can look forward  to a better land.  But, throughout life, we are going to be dealing  with pain and struggle and difficulty; and for those of us who are  saved,  the chastening hand of God.  In Hebrews 12:10, we see three purposes  that lie behind the chastening we receive. Today, we will discuss the  first purpose:</p>
<p>First, <strong> chastening is for pleasure</strong>.  <em>“For they verily for a few  days chastened us after their own pleasure.” </em> Now at first glance, this seems to be rather strange.  In fact,  chastening someone for pleasure would seem to be sadistic and sick.   But, God is not evil nor sadistic.  He does not take pleasure in  the fact that we are being chastened; the pleasure is because He knows  that <strong>chastening has divine blessing and benefit as its end result.</strong> If we are going to become what our Father intends for us to be, then  He must allow us to experience pain.  He takes pleasure, not in  our pain, but in what it will produce.</p>
<p>To  help you understand this, let&#8217;s look at the times God the Father said  He was pleased with His Son Jesus.  The first was when Jesus was  baptized.  After John baptized Jesus, a voice from Heaven said, <em> “This is my beloved Son, in whom I am well pleased.”</em> (Matthew  3:17)  What was it about Christ’s baptism that pleased the Father?   Baptism is a picture of the death, burial, and resurrection of Christ.   The Father was looking ahead to the suffering of His Son.  The  second time was on the Mount of Transfiguration.  Jesus was talking  to Moses and Elijah about His soon coming death.  Peter, James,  and John heard a voice from Heaven that said, <em>“This is my beloved  Son, in whom I am well pleased.”</em> (Matthew 17:5)</p>
<p>Was the Father pleased when Jesus  worked  miracles and preached the gospel?  Yes, He was.  In John 8:29  Jesus said, <em>“I do always those things that please him.”</em> The expression of God&#8217;s pleasure focused on Jesus&#8217; obedient suffering.   God was not pleased in seeing His Son hurt, but He was pleased in seeing   His Son’s obedience and His willingness to suffer unselfishly for  the sake of others.</p>
<p>There  are some lessons that we are not likely to learn in sermons; we learn  them through suffering.  We are born naturally selfish.  If  you have children, you know that our nature is “Me first.”   Kids do not have to go to school and take Selfishness 101—it comes  naturally.  The only way to overcome that trait is to be broken  through God&#8217;s divine chastening.  Selfish people make poor husbands,  poor wives, poor workers, and poor Christians.  <strong>Chastening helps  us to learn to please others rather than focusing on what pleases us.</strong></p>
<p>A  few years ago, my family and I had the privilege of seeing Rachel  Barton,  the world-renowned violinist from Chicago at a concert.  When she  came on to the stage, it was obvious that she walked with a severe  limp.   With great difficulty, she made her way to her seat and began to play.   I have never heard anyone else play with such emotion, beauty, and  grace.   We sat spellbound as we listened to her.  Later, I found out her  story.  When she was in her early twenties, Rachel was getting  off a train to teach violin lessons carrying her 400 year old Amati  violin worth more than half a million dollars.  The door of the  train closed on her shoulder and caught the violin case.  She was  dragged more than 350 feet by the train.  One leg was severed,  and the other was badly injured.  Rachel Barton could have given  up.  Instead, she continues to practice and play through the pain  for the pleasure of others.  Every pain that God brings or allows  into our lives has a purpose.  If we respond to it properly, that  purpose will be accomplished.  Remember, when we enduring chastening for the pleasure of others, it pleases God.</p>
